Hellboy, Raiden to Battle the DC Universe in 'Injustice 2' DLC

Hellboy is crossing over into the DC Universe. On Wednesday, NetherRealm Studios unleashed the trailer for its next DLC release, “Fighter Pack 2,” for the popular DC fighting game Injustice 2. The trailer advertises three new incoming playable fighters that will round out the game’s roster: Aquaman villain Black Manta, the thunder god Raiden from the Mortal Kombat series, and Hellboy, the popular Dark Horse Comics character created by Mike Mignola.

Fans of Injustice 2 have been speculating Hellboy’s entry for quite awhile now; months before the game’s release in November 2016, game director Ed Boon tweeted out a poll asking for the best “non-MK” (Mortal Kombat) guest characters for Injustice 2. The list included Spawn (from Image Comics), Hellboy, Buffy the Vampire Slayer, and the Terminator. The next day, after Spawn won the poll with 45 percent of the votes, a Twitter user (rather rudely) tweeted at Boon: “no we wanted hellboy wrong character.” Boon replied back, “Why not both?”

Through its parent company Warner Bros., the heroes and villains of Mortal Kombat have frequently crossed paths with the icons of DC Comics. But the inclusion of Hellboy in Injustice 2 is one of the most recent prominent examples of an original comics character outside the Big Two to cross over; in 1994, DC and Image teamed up for Spawn/Batman, and in 2014, Kodansha teamed up with Marvel for an Attack on Titan crossover, titled Attack on Avengers.

It is unknown if Spawn will end up appearing in Injustice 2, but NetherRealm have proven themselves as the masters of unexpected crossovers in the world of fighting games. NetherRealm’s previous game, Mortal Kombat X, featured a bevy of horror characters like the Xenomorph from Alien, Leatherface, Jason Voorhees, and even the Predator. Injustice 2’s previous pack included DC’s Starfire, Red Hood, and Sub-Zero from Mortal Kombat.

A release date for Injustice 2’s Fighter Pack 2 has yet to be announced.
